

Buy a Sub Zero Nitrogen Ice Cream Franchise
Sub Zero Nitrogen Ice Cream is a pioneering dessert franchise founded in 2004 by chemists Jerry and Naomi Hancock in Utah, using liquid nitrogen at -321°F for flash-freezing customizable ice cream, yogurt, custard, and vegan options. This creates ultra-smooth, made-to-order treats with over 1,600 flavor-mix-in combos, blending science spectacle and personalization in 800-1,200 sq ft storefronts. Franchising since 2008 from Provo, UT, it offers theatrical demos, STEM education for events, and catering via mobile units, appealing to families, schools, and health-conscious crowds with dietary options. Initial investment ranges $110K-$284K (fee $20K-$35K, veteran discounts), with 6% royalties and territory protection. Its fresh-no-freezer model cuts costs, while community engagement builds loyalty in a fun, Instagram-worthy atmosphere—ideal for entrepreneurs craving innovation in frozen treats.
